Unwind and Recharge: Business Trip Massages for Busy Professionals

Business trips are a common part of the professional world, offering opportunities for networking, project management, and career advancement. However, for busy professionals, frequent travel can take a toll on both the body and the mind. Long flights, jet lag, tight schedules, and constant demands can lead to stress, fatigue, and a lack of personal time. This makes it harder to stay productive and maintain a healthy work-life balance.

One of the most effective and accessible ways to recharge during a business trip is by booking a massage. Business trip massages offer numerous physical, mental, and emotional benefits, helping busy professionals unwind, reduce stress, and maintain focus throughout their travels. In this article, we’ll explore the advantages of business trip massages and how they can help professionals stay at their best while on the go.

1. Relieves Muscle Tension and Stiffness

One of the most immediate benefits of a massage is the relief it provides from muscle tension and stiffness, which is especially common during business travel. Sitting for long periods during flights, navigating airports, carrying luggage, and spending hours in meetings can lead to tight muscles and discomfort. Common areas affected include the neck, shoulders, lower back, and legs.

A massage helps alleviate these issues by targeting specific areas of tension. Techniques like Swedish massage or deep tissue therapy work to release knots and improve circulation, which helps muscles relax and recover from the physical demands of travel. Whether it’s from hours spent sitting in a plane or carrying heavy bags, a massage can quickly make you feel more comfortable and energized.

2. Boosts Mental Clarity and Focus

Mental fatigue is a common problem for professionals traveling for business. Constant meetings, presentations, and decision-making can quickly lead to cognitive overload, making it difficult to focus, think clearly, or perform at your best. This mental exhaustion can be frustrating and hinder productivity.

Booking a massage during your trip helps to reduce mental stress by promoting relaxation and calming the mind. Massage therapy stimulates the production of endorphins (the body’s natural mood enhancers) and reduces cortisol (the stress hormone). This leads to a clearer mind, improved focus, and a better overall ability to handle the demands of your business trip. When you’re feeling mentally refreshed, you’re more likely to excel in meetings, engage effectively with clients, and make decisions with confidence.

4. Reduces Stress and Anxiety

Stress is a natural byproduct of the fast-paced environment that often comes with business travel. From managing deadlines to networking with potential clients, the constant pressure to perform can lead to heightened anxiety, restlessness, and burnout. The longer you go without addressing stress, the more it can take a toll on your overall well-being.

Massages are an excellent tool for stress reduction. The physical touch and soothing techniques involved in massage therapy trigger the parasympathetic nervous system, which promotes relaxation and reduces the body’s stress response. As a result, massages help lower cortisol levels, easing feelings of anxiety and emotional strain. By regularly incorporating massages into your travel schedule, you can effectively manage stress, allowing you to maintain emotional balance and remain calm under pressure.

5. Enhances Physical Performance and Flexibility

While business trips are primarily work-focused, they often require physical activity, whether it’s walking long distances, attending events, or engaging in casual activities. Sitting for long periods in meetings or during travel can make your body stiff and less flexible, limiting your ability to move freely and stay active.

Massages improve flexibility and range of motion by loosening tight muscles and reducing muscle stiffness. Techniques such as myofascial release and deep tissue massage help alleviate muscle tension, making it easier to move and perform physical tasks, whether it’s navigating airports, attending a networking event, or simply staying active during downtime. When your body is more flexible, you’re able to participate in more activities during your trip, making your time away from the office more enjoyable.
